How to Choose a Pump Cover for Aesthetic Water Loop Hiding

  • Interior Clearance: Measure your pump, fittings, and tubing runs before buying; leave at least one inch of breathing room on every side to avoid vibration transfer and allow future maintenance access.
  • Ventilation and Thermal Management: Prioritize covers with hollow shells, mesh sections, or removable tops so trapped heat from the pump motor can dissipate rather than raising your coolant temps.
  • Material Durability: Fiberglass and polyresin resist UV fading and moisture warping better than thin ABS plastic, which matters if your loop station lives near a window, garage, or outdoor setup.
  • Visual Integration: Match the cover’s texture and color palette to your build theme—natural stone tones blend with wood-and-metal rigs, while matte black cylindrical covers suit stealth or industrial aesthetics.
  • Serviceability: Confirm the cover lifts off or opens without tools; you will need quick access for bleeding air from the loop, topping off coolant, or swapping a pump during upgrades.

Frequently Asked Questions

Will a landscape rock cover overheat a water-loop pump?

As long as the shell is hollow and you leave the underside open or add small ventilation slots, airflow remains sufficient for typical 12-volt loop pumps that produce under 15 watts of heat. Avoid fully sealing the cover against a solid surface.

Can I use these covers indoors on a desk-mounted loop?

Yes. Many modders place a small faux rock or acrylic cover over the pump section of a desk-mounted custom loop. Just confirm the interior dimensions fit your specific pump and that tubing exit holes can be drilled or routed cleanly.

Do I need to modify the cover for tubing pass-through?

Most hollow rock and cylindrical covers have a gap at the base or a removable bottom plate. For a cleaner look, a step-drill bit or rotary tool lets you add precise holes for 10 mm, 12 mm, or 16 mm OD tubing without cracking polyresin or fiberglass.

How do I keep the cover stable during pump vibration?

Place a thin strip of adhesive foam tape or a small silicone mat under the pump before setting the cover over it. The damping layer absorbs vibration and prevents the shell from rattling or shifting during extended gaming sessions.
